简介
eslint-config-ideal 是一个基于 ESLint 规则的 npm 包,旨在提供一套通用的、可扩展的前端代码风格规范。它可以被用于 React、Vue 和普通的 JavaScript 项目中。
在本文中,我们将详细介绍如何安装和使用 eslint-config-ideal,并且给出一些示例代码,帮助您更好地理解它的用途和意义。
安装
首先,您需要在项目中安装 eslint-config-ideal 和其所依赖的包。您可以使用 npm 或 yarn 来完成这个过程:
npm install --save-dev eslint eslint-plugin-import eslint-plugin-react eslint-plugin-react-hooks eslint-plugin-jsx-a11y eslint-config-ideal
或者:
yarn add --dev eslint eslint-plugin-import eslint-plugin-react eslint-plugin-react-hooks eslint-plugin-jsx-a11y eslint-config-ideal
配置
接下来,您需要在项目的根目录下创建一个 .eslintrc.js 文件,并将以下内容复制到文件中:
module.exports = { extends: ['ideal'], };
现在,您已经成功配置了 eslint-config-ideal,它会自动应用一套基础规则。如果您需要添加或覆盖规则,请参考官方文档。
示例代码
下面是一个示例代码,展示了 eslint-config-ideal 的一些规则是如何工作的:
-- -------------------- ---- ------- ------ ----- ---- -------- -------- ----- - ----- ----------- - -- -- - ---------- ------- ------ -- ------ - ----- ---------- ----------- ------- --------------------------- ----------- ------ -- - ------ ------- ----
在上述代码中,eslint-config-ideal 可以帮助您避免以下问题:
- 没有使用未声明的变量(例如 React)
- 没有使用未定义的函数(例如 alert)
- 没有使用未使用的参数(例如 event)
- 等等
结论
通过本文,您已经了解了如何安装和配置 eslint-config-ideal,并且看到了它在示例代码中的作用。希望这个教程对您有所帮助,让您可以更好地管理和维护自己的前端项目。如果您还有任何问题或建议,请在评论区留言!
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/47301